I find it maddening to have a kill, and not be able to ID the vehicle. It was a new, bright red Audi, with a sleek rather than boxy design, and it was mighty quick. I got off to a horrible start by being too conservative, and wound up in second gear watching my tach needle accelerate the slowest I have ever seen it move. The Audi was pulling me badly, and when he hit second (made a perfect speed shift - you could just see the front end lift) he was pulling me even worse. Finally the blower started sucking some of that cold night air, and the L was getting into the zone. By 100 mph, I was pulling him, and had about a car and a half on him. Though we were still clean and green to the front, we both knew who won, and we shut down. That is the first time I have experienced the depressing sight of another vehicle pulling me badly with my foot to the floor. Hopefully, I will learn how to drive this wonderful beast some day.

Acceleration is best at 0-10, or above 50 mph. At mid-range (where it sounds like your race may have started), the trans won't down shift to 1st gear. You got stuck in 2nd gear and kinda bogged until your rpm's reached the sweet spot of the power band.

Another Audi Model that hasn't been mentioned is the A6 with the 4.2L, V8, 310hp (same engine as the A8). This engine became available on the A6 within the last 3 months. Pricetag is about $48K. Most Audis now use the Tiptronic transmission, developed by Porsche, which may be responsible for the speedshift you witnessed. Sounds like it was a good run.
